Twenty Tsuba
Edo Period (17th-19th century)
A large round iron tsuba, open work with a sage by a stream, silver and gilt details, shakudo rim, unsigned, Soten School, 18th century; a large mokkogata iron tsuba pierced with kanji, 19th century; an oval iron tsuba formed as a dragon, 19th century; an oval iron tsuba pierced with butterflies and grasses; an irregularly shaped iron tsuba formed as two saddles, signed Bushu ju Masauji; and fifteen others
8.5cm., 9.9cm., 7.4cm., 7.2cm., 7.8cm. high and various sizes (20)
